Actions of CRF and its Analogs
Current Medicinal Chemistry, 1999Corticotropin-releasing factor (CRF), urocortin, sauvagine and urotensin I form the CRF family. These peptides bind with different affinities to two subtypes of CRF receptor (CRFR), CRFR1 and CRFR2. The latter exists as two splice variants, the neuronal CRFR2a. and the peripheral CRFR2.

CRF and CRF Receptors: Role in Stress Responsivity and Other Behaviors
Annual Review of Pharmacology and Toxicology, 2004Since corticotropin-releasing factor (CRF) was first characterized, a growing family of ligands and receptors has evolved. The mammalian family members include CRF, urocortinI (UcnI), UcnII, and UcnIII, along with two receptors, CRFR1 and CRFR2, and a CRF binding protein.

Acta Endocrinologica, 1984
Abstract. The biological activity of ovine (o) and human (h) corticotrophin releasing factor (CRF) in normal volunteers was investigated. Nine subjects received an iv bolus injection of 50, 100 and 200 μg oCRF. There was no dose-response relationship between the injected oCRF dosage and stimulated ACTH, β-endorphin, and cortisol secretion. The addition

A Density Functional Study of the Structure and Stability of CrF4, CrF5, and CrF6
Inorganic Chemistry, 1996The structure and stability of VF(5) and the higher chromium fluorides CrF(4), CrF(5), and CrF(6) have been investigated using density functional theory. The local density approximation (LDA) was used to obtain geometries and vibrational frequencies, while nonlocal corrections were added in order to obtain more accurate binding energies.
